Microsoft Excel VBA - ブックに含まれるシート名を取得する方法
◆概要このページは、Excel VBAでオープンされているブックに含まれるシート名を取得する方法について記載しています。
◆Sample
次の例では、アクティブになっているブックに含まれるすべてのシート名をメッセージボックスに表示します。
Sub GetObjName() Dim mySheet As Object Dim strBookName As String '変数を初期化 strBookName = "" For Each mySheet In ActiveWorkbook.Sheets strBookName = strBookName + mySheet.Name + vbLf Next mySheet 'メッセージボックスに表示 ret = MsgBox("このブックに含まれるワークシートは以下のとおりです。" _ + vbLf + vbLf + strBookName, vbOKOnly + vbInformation, _ "ワークシート名") End Sub |
▼ページトップへ